        @flatsphere given the 2.1 GB you probably have old boot environments to delete:
        https://docs.netgate.com/pfsense/en/latest/troubleshooting/filesystem-shrink.html

        Also if your RAM disk is full consider disabling that.

        Pre-2.7.2/23.09: Only install packages for your version, or risk breaking it. Select your branch in System/Update/Update Settings.
        When upgrading, allow 10-15 minutes to restart, or more depending on packages and device speed.

            Yeah you will either need bigger RAM disks or to just disable them for the update. I would disable them.

            However this looks like a completely different error. It's not indicative of a failed eMMC. At least not what you've shown us so far.
